Data protection cases and fines at a glance

Data protection cases and fines at a glance

Uber: 290 million euro fine for GDPR-infringing data transfer to the USA.
Belgian telecommunications company: 100,000 euro fine for failure to respond to requests for information.
Spain: 300 euro fine for video surveillance of public spaces.
Denmark: 26,803 euro fine for unencrypted, stolen laptops.
Uniqlo: 270,000 euro fine for incorrectly sending payslips.

ISO 27001:2022 – 11 new measures

ISO 27001:2022 – 11 new measures

The new ISO 27001 version introduces 11 additional security measures, including cloud security, threat intelligence and data masking.
These changes reduce the total number of measures from 114 to 93 and require companies to adapt their information security strategy.
